Yarm train station is equipped with essential amenities to ensure a smooth journey. While it doesn't house a traditional ticket office, it provides user-friendly ticket machines that allow you to collect tickets purchased online. The station is fully accessible, boasting step-free access to all platforms and accessible ticket machines, ensuring everyone can travel with ease.
For those seeking travel assistance, there are help points available as the station is unstaffed. Safety at the station is enhanced with CCTV coverage, providing peace of mind for all travelers. However, if you're planning a longer wait, note that the station lacks waiting rooms, refreshment facilities, and toilets.
Yarm station offers several onward travel options. For those departing by bus, rail replacement services leave from the station car park, ensuring your journey is never disrupted. Carfin Station, while charming in its simplicity, doesn't offer a ticket office or machines for purchasing and collecting tickets. This means travelers need to purchase their tickets online or at alternative stations. However, smartcard validators are available for your convenience. With no staff on hand, information is accessible via help points situated around the station. The induction loop system ensures clear communication for those who require it.
Though Carfin lacks step-free access throughout, ramps to both platforms facilitate mobility for some passengers. However, particular care should be taken on each platform due to occasional stepping distances. With no waiting room, toilets, or refreshment facilities, planning in advance is advisable. Nevertheless, the station is equipped with customer help points should you need assistance.
For further exploration beyond the rail lines, Carfin conveniently links to other transport modes. Local buses can be found on Newarthill Road, ready to whisk you away to nearby attractions. Rail replacement services are also stationed here, ensuring consistent travel even when rail disruptions occur. For those in need of a quick ride, taxis can be coordinated at Train Taxi's website offering a range of options for transport throughout the area.
Yet, as a caution for visitors, there are no cycling storage facilities or hire options, nor are there accessible taxis available directly from the station.
